[KB功能解说] 有些查询可能速度很慢,这取决于启动查询的位置。为什么?
[b]* 本文由赛捷软件(上海)有限公司翻译完成,未经授权不得转载。如需转载,请先联系相应版块的版主取得授权。[/b][b]适用产品版本[/b]
Sage X3 V5、V6、V7、PU8、PU9、PU10
[b]模块[/b]
分销
[b]问题概要[/b]
客户想要使用订单行查询功能(CONSCSP)时,发现该功能差不多加载了整整一分钟。这看起来似乎是因为默认情况下它需要加载符合某些默认标准的所有订单行。但通过客户主数据屏幕打开它的时候,速度则快很多,因为数据是已经筛选过的(只会显示选定客户的销售订单)。是否有可能在开始搜索之前先加载这个查询屏幕并进行交互?有没有特定按钮可以先选择或者改变客户/日期范围之后再搜索?这样的话可以提高性能,完善用户体验。
[b]详细信息
解决方法[/b]
解决方案是可以先显示一个空的查询,然后在选定希望的选项,之后启动查询。这样,你就可以优化查询的运行时间了。
要做到这点,你可以启动查询,去除一些选项的勾选,以便获得一个空的结果(例如,去除[已结转]、[未结转]的勾选),再出价一个STD(标准的)备忘录。
下一次你启动这个查询功能时,就会加载STD备忘录,而结果就会是空的。然后,你只需选择想要的选项,再显示结果即可。
页:
[1]